Being Present

I love being with my 2 year old grandson. His face lights up when he sees me. He is totally consumed with me when he is in my presence. Even though he uses more sign language than words to communicate with me he never stops wanting my attention, my eye contact, my hand, me, all of me.  When someone wants you that badly, it in turn makes you want them. You miss them when they are not around. You want to please them. You think about them when you make your purchases and usually include something for them before you make it to the checkout counter.

Well let me share something with you. God wants you, all of you.  He totally loves your company. He is jealous over you.

Exodus 34:14 (NIV) “Do not worship any other god, for the LORD, whose name is Jealous, is a jealous God.”

This little guy of mine wants to be so present he climbs on me, runs to me, sits on me, hugs on me, kisses me (that can get pretty wet and messy at times) and literally consume me.

1 John 4:16 (NIV) “And so we know and rely on the love God has for us. God is love. Whoever lives in love lives in God, and God in them.”

Being a parent was and continues to be awesome. Being a grandparent is just that it’s grand. I have more time and less stress. God has all the time in the world in fact He made time. God has no stress. He loves us with such an incredible love He sent the Holy Spirit to live inside of us.
 
Maybe you didn’t have the greatest of parents. Maybe you don’t even know your parents. This year I challenge you to get to know God as father. Find scripture about Him as father. Sit in a quiet place and talk with Him like you would like to talk to your father and then listen to hear what He speaks to your heart.

1 John 3:1 (NIV) “See what great love the Father has lavished on us, that we should be called children of God! And that is what we are! The reason the world does not know us is that it did not know him.”

Get to know God this year.  When you are present He will be present. He desires your presence. He loves us!
